A Comparative Study On The Family Dynamics And The Positive Mental Health Of Urban And Rural Students In Junior High School

Studies have shown that due to the imbalance of economic,cultural and educational resources,it is difference of the mental health level between junior middle students in urban areas and junior middle students in rural areas.In recent years,positive mental health has gradually become the focus of psychological research,which complements symptom-oriented mental health.Junior middle school students are in the critical period of psychological development,positive mental health has an important influence on their academic performance,interpersonal relationship and self-growth.Family dynamics is to investigate the family atmosphere,communication style and mutual support,so it is closely related to family members' positive mental health,especially junior middle school students.Therefore,this paper compares the family dynamics and positive mental health among junior middle school students in urban and rural areas.In this study,409 junior middle school students were recruited into the present study,including 209 urban junior high school students and 200 rural junior high school students.The Self-rating Scale of Systemic Family Dynamic and the Mental Healthy Continuum-Short Form were applied to assess systemic family dynamic factors and the level of positive mental health respectively and to investigate the relationship between the family dynamics and positive mental health.Finally,we put forward targeted and practical suggestions of amily education and school positive mental education.The results show that:1.The overall level of family dynamics of urban junior middle school students is higher than that of rural junior middle school students,and there are significant differences.2.The overall level of positive mental health of urban junior middle school students is higher than the overall level of positive mental health of rural junior middle school students,and significant difference.3.There is a significant positive correlation between the family dynamic and the total score of positive mental health in junior middle school students.According to the results,we put forward the following educational suggestions:1.School should effectively carry out positive psychology education courses2.According to local conditions,school should develop regional psychological education courses3.Parents should pay attention to the family education of junior high school students...
